08-11 AVS In-Channel Vent Visors
I have a 2010 F250 CC, is there a trick to get the forwardmost corner of the front vent visors to tuck in a little better. It seems like it is hitting something, so it doesn't look quite flush...

When I put mine on, I had to loosen up the mirrors from the inside and tuck them in. Then retighten the mirrior. That what the directions said and it worked great.

Do you remember how many bolts you had to loosen? I found 2 and loosened those but they really didn't do much...
|
|
|||
|
same here, you got to loosen the mirrors, i wanna say there is three or four screws????, but that is what got mine to fit. when you pop the little rubber gromets off in the door jam to the mirrors, there are screws there, and you have to pop off the black cover right next to the window by the mirror on the inside and there will be a strip of black tape stuff, pull it back and there is one or two screws under that tape. if this isnt good enough wording, pm me, i will take pictures of what to do
